The more recent name for the java parser is the microsoft xml parser in java. The hashing of the sql statement makes it faster to find the statement in the shared pool, but oracle database still needs to parse it. By providing full support for xml standards, oracle xml db supports native xml application development. The python standard library doesnt offer a module for parsing feeds natively yet. The goal of the project create oracle plsql parser, which operates the same syntactic blocks, which are described in oracle documentation. Exult professional edition offers you an extremely easy way for extracting data from one or more xml files to a database no programming required. Since the xml parser for plsql is implemented in plsql and java, it can run out of the box on the oracle9i java virtual machine. Here you can download the dependencies for the java class oracle. Xml parser online helps to edit, view, analyse xml data along with formatting xml data. How to install microsoft xml parser and microsoft xml core. I shall present a simple example of using the xdk for plsql to load employee records into the emp table. Converting a clob to xmltype is used for example when you are reading the files from a file location into the database.
Its very simple and easy way to parse xml data and share with others. Jaxp leverages the parser standards simple api for xml parsing sax and document object model dom so that you can choose to parse your data as a stream of events or to build an object representation of it. How to read and parse xml in oracle using extractvalue and xmltable. However, i do have a problem of even compiled the sample program saxsample. The parser verifies that the xml is wellformed and parses the data into a tree of objects that can be manipulated by the dom api. Firstly you need to create a virtual directory, and assign permissions to users on that directory.
The oracle xdk is a distinct oracle product with its own version number. I now have a requirement to convert large amounts of xml into records in several related tables. This means that the parse tree produced by the parser has the same structure or at least very close as the one presented in. It can be used both as a validating or nonvalidating parser. Ask tom loading xml into tables using plsql oracle.
Exult does not require a dtd or an xsd definition to be able to extract the data. In many cases it is easier to download sql developer and get jars from there. With microsoft xml core services msxml, formerly known as the microsoft xml parser, customers can build xml based applications that follow the world wide web consortium w3c xml standards. Before even writingselecting type of xml parser, we have to take a look at the xml structure.
Xls to xml xlstoxml is a portable crossplatform desktop application for file format translation between xlsxl. The java api for xml processing jaxp is for processing xml data using applications written in the java programming language. Automatically builds database tables without any programming. The use of xml for data transfer has increased dramatically over the last few years. The xml will arrive frequently at irregular intervals. If you need more columns, you can easily extend the code accordingly.
I have downloaded the xml parser for c and would like to test it using the samples come with the download. Parsing densities, anydata, and xml oracle magazine. Download oracle database latest database tutorials. Click the file you want to download from the list below. Download xmlparserv2 jar files with all dependencies. Oracle and to data sources exposed through ole db and odbc using ado. Present xml documents generate xml using jsp parse xml documents using simple access api for xml sax and document object model dom use sax and dom in jsp transform xml into other markup languages. Download jar files for xmlparserv2 with dependencies documentation source code. If nothing happens, download github desktop and try again. For pdf handling, you have to add an additional mime type applicationpdf in b2b configuration in administration configuration on b2b console, additional mime types setting in miscellaneous section. Description xml parsing in oracle fields to tags and back again area sql general xml. First, download and install the latest copy of the xdk. Browse other questions tagged xml oracle plsql insert xml parsing or ask your own question.
Note that although this parser was originally called msxml, microsoft currently uses that term exclusively for its ie5 com parser msxml. So i wanted to be able to read in a full size xml doc and xsd schema into oracle using clobs. Even when soft parsing, oracle database needs to parse the statement before it goes to look in the shared pool. Configure ibm business process manager to parse xmltype data. This article presents a brief overview of xml, then it shows how to.
Oracle xml db provides full support for all of the key xml standards, including xml, namespaces, dom, xquery, sql xml and xslt. Application developers are able to use xml centric techniques to. Since most applications still rely on structured relational data it is necessary to explode the nonstructured xml data into relations tables. I think it has something to do with the attachment xml you are sending to b2b from middleware. Rss is a dialect of xml so it could be easily processed with one of the xml parsers available for python. Net application, which assembles it into an xml document that gets saved to the file. This jar file provides various java apis which can be using for processing xml files. Trivadis plsql analyzer is a command line utility to parse plsql and sql source code within an oracle database and store the resulting xml parse trees in dedicated relational tables as an extension to the oracle data dictionary for.
I was trying to expand the oracle technet example which does server side xml validation but only allows the xml and xsd to be varchar24000. The oraxml class provides a commandline interface to validate xml files java oracle. Once you have the clob in the database, you cannot use the xmldb. Add a column with a default value to an existing table in sql server. In oracle xdk 10g, all the xdk language bindings are shipped in one package. Best and secure online xml parser works well in windows, mac, linux, chrome, firefox, safari and edge. Page 317 of the oracle xml db developers guide you linked to mentions. I filed a bug 1147031 to get this typo corrected in a future release. Search and download functionalities are using the official maven repository. Writing xml parsers using java oracle ebs perspective. Net dac for delphi is an enterprise solution with highest performance and unlimited. The classes that implement the xslt processor for java are also contained in the oracle. Unlike many shareware and trial xml components, oracle xdk. Msxml is a component object model com implementation of the w3c dom model.